2019 Escape Towing Capabilities

The 2019 Escape may be a smaller SUV, but it still packs an incredible performance so you can tow your belongings around Vandalia. The new Ford Escape has a towing capacity that relies on different trim level components like the Ford Escape engine options:

  • Minimum Towing Capacity: 1,500 pounds with a 2.5L Duratec four-cylinder engine
  • Maximum Towing Capacity: 3,500 pounds hauled by a  2.0L EcoBoost® engine

The Escape’s towing feature is emphasized by an upgradeable tow package, allowing you to haul around Troy safely and confidently. Drivers can also opt for the Intelligent 4WD System on the Escape, which will bring an extra level of traction control as you’re towing larger items.

Spacious Features for the Ford Escape Compact SUV

The 2019 Ford Escape has a spacious cabin that comfortably seats up to five passengers. The compact SUV also boasts 68 cubic feet of total cargo space, with 40/60 split folding rear seats. You will get up to 34 cubic feet in the trunk alone, leaving you with plenty of space for your loved ones and enough room for your belongings.

With 98.7 cubic feet of passenger volume, you and your family get lots of space to enjoy your ride in around Vandalia. The new Escape also comes packed with a slew of innovative safety features and amenities that will keep you protected and connected while on the go:

  • Available Ford Safe and Smart™ Package with adaptive cruise control, Lane-Keeping System, and more
  • Available foot-activated power liftgate
  • AdvanceTrac® with RSC® (Roll Stability Control) to correct slippage and steering issues in challenging road conditions
  • Media bin center console with USB access
  • Reverse sensing system with select trims
  • SYNC® Enhanced Voice Recognition and available SYNC® 3 with Wi-Fi® Hotspot
  • Trailer Sway Control in the trailer tow package to help restabilize correct potential sway
